Understanding the Basics of How a Kitchen Sink Works

At its core, a kitchen sink is a simple system designed to efficiently remove water and waste. But behind that simplicity lies a clever network of components working in harmony. From the faucet that delivers water to the drain that whisks it away, each part plays a crucial role. Let’s break down the key elements that make your kitchen sink function so smoothly.

  • The Faucet: Controls the flow of hot and cold water.
  • The Sink Basin: Holds the water while you wash.
  • The Drain: Allows water and waste to exit the sink.
  • The P-Trap: Prevents sewer gases from entering your home.
  • The Garbage Disposal (Optional): Grinds up food waste.

Controlling the Flow: Faucet Mechanisms in Your Kitchen Sink

Faucets come in various designs, but they all share a common goal: to control the flow of water. Single-handle faucets use a cartridge or ceramic disc to mix hot and cold water, while two-handle faucets have separate valves for each. Down the Drain: How Your Kitchen Sink Disposes of Waste

This is where things get interesting! The drain is more than just a hole; it’s a gateway to a complex plumbing system. As water and waste flow down the drain, they enter the P-trap, a curved pipe designed to trap debris and prevent sewer gases from backing up into your home. Pretty clever, right?

The P-Trap: A Silent Guardian of Your Kitchen Sink

The P-trap is arguably the most important part of your sink’s drainage system. It’s a simple yet effective design that uses water to create a seal, blocking those unpleasant sewer odors. Without it, your kitchen would be a much less pleasant place! Have you ever wondered why your sink sometimes smells a little funky? It might be time to clean out that P-trap!

  • Prevents sewer gases from entering your home.
  • Traps debris that could clog your pipes.
  • Easy to clean (usually!).

Garbage Disposal: How It Enhances Your Kitchen Sink’s Functionality

For those lucky enough to have one, the garbage disposal is a game-changer. This handy appliance grinds up food waste, making it easier to dispose of and reducing the amount of trash in your garbage can. But how does it work?

The Inner Workings of a Garbage Disposal in Your Kitchen Sink

Inside the disposal, a spinning impeller (not blades!) forces food waste against a grind ring, pulverizing it into small particles. These particles are then flushed down the drain with water. It’s a powerful little machine that can make a big difference in your kitchen routine. Just remember to avoid putting things like bones, coffee grounds, and grease down the disposal, as they can cause clogs.

Important: Always run cold water when operating your garbage disposal. This helps solidify grease and prevent it from sticking to the pipes.
